UK Priority Payables Reserve definition

UK Priority Payables Reserve means (a) the prescribed part of the UK Guarantorsnet property that would be made available for the satisfaction of its unsecured debts pursuant to section 176A of the Insolvency Xxx 0000 together with the UK Guarantors’ liabilities which constitute preferential debts pursuant to section 386 of the Insolvency Xxx 0000 and any sums payable as administration or liquidation expenses pursuant to rules 2.67(1) and 4.218(1) of the Insolvency Rules 1986 plus (b) third party claims against the assets of the UK Guarantors ranking or which may rank equal or prior to the claims of Agent (including by way of retention of title); provided that such amounts shall be adjusted from time to time hereafter upon delivery to the Agent of an acceptable waiver.
UK Priority Payables Reserve means, as of any date of determination, a reserve in such amount as the Administrative Agent may determine in its Permitted Discretion to reflect the full amount of any liabilities or amounts which (by virtue of any Liens or any statutory provision) rank or are capable of ranking in priority to the Administrative Agent’s Liens on the Collateral and/or for amounts which may represent costs relating to the enforcement of the Administrative Agent’s Liens on the Collateral, including, without limitation, but only to the extent prescribed pursuant to English law and statute then in force, (i) amounts due to employees in respect of unpaid wages and holiday pay, (ii) the amount of all scheduled but unpaid pension contributions, (iii) the “prescribed part” of floating charge realisations held for unsecured creditors, (iv) amounts due to HM Revenue and Customs in respect of valued added tax (VAT), pay as you earn (PAYE) (including student loan repayments), employee national insurance contributions and construction industry scheme deductions, and (v) the expenses and liabilities incurred by any administrator (or other insolvency officer) and any remuneration of such administrator (or other insolvency officer).

UK Priority Payables Reserve means on any date of determination, a reserve in such amount as Agent may determine in its Permitted Discretion which reflects the full amount of any liabilities or amounts which (by virtue of any Liens or any statutory provision) rank in priority to Agent’s Liens on the Accounts or personal property of a UK Borrower or for amounts which may represent costs relating to the enforcement of such Liens including, without limitation, (a) reserves with respect to carrier’s liens and workman’s liens, (b) the expenses and liabilities incurred by any administrator (or other restructuring or insolvency officer) and any remuneration of such administrator (or other restructuring or insolvency officer), (c) the amounts in the future, currently or past due and not contributed, remitted or paid in respect of any occupational pension schemes and state scheme premiums, together with any charges which are entitled to be levied by a Governmental Authority as a result of any default in payment obligations in respect of any UK pension plan, (d) any preferential debt due and not paid under any legislation relating to employee compensation or to employment insurance and all amounts deducted or withheld and not paid and remitted when due under Section 175 and 386 of the Insolvency Act 1986 (UK) or any similar legislation related to taxes and any amount which could reasonably be expected to be required to be made available by a UK Loan Party (or any insolvency officer) to unsecured creditors under Section 176A of the Insolvency Act 1986 (UK).
UK Priority Payables Reserve on any date of determination, a reserve in such amount as the Agent may determine in its Permitted Discretion (but not exceeding any statutory limit on any such amounts) which reflects the full amount of any liabilities or amounts which (by virtue of any Liens, xxxxxx or inchoate, or any statutory provision) rank or are capable of ranking in priority to the Agent’s and/or the Secured Parties’ Liens and/or for amounts which may represent costs relating to the enforcement of the Agent’s Liens including, without limitation, but only to the extent prescribed pursuant to English law and statute then in force, (i) amounts due to employees in respect of unpaid wages and holiday pay, (ii) the “prescribed part” of floating charge realisations held for unsecured creditors, (iii) the expenses and liabilities incurred by any administrator (or other insolvency officer) and any remuneration of such administrator (or other insolvency officer), and (iv) the amount of any unpaid contributions to occupational pension schemes and state scheme premiums.
